Output eca783283a5661572c020ebe63eab772e026e855813ae79e726b50dd440426e2:1

value
779750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4fbd0ed6583bc437d5242dcb743fa91373c2636 OP_EQUAL
address
3GjNQVexmf5UkaqBPNH5idAdVRELdRwGfT
transaction
eca783283a5661572c020ebe63eab772e026e855813ae79e726b50dd440426e2
confirmations
253225
spent
true